首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序段: int i=0,j=1; nt&r=j;//① r=j;//② int*p=&i:// *p=&r;//④ 其中会产生编译错误的语句是( )。
有如下程序段: int i=0,j=1; nt&r=j;//① r=j;//② int*p=&i:// *p=&r;//④ 其中会产生编译错误的语句是( )。
admin
2015-07-24
33
问题
有如下程序段:
int i=0,j=1;
nt&r=j;//①
r=j;//②
int*p=&i://
*p=&r;//④
其中会产生编译错误的语句是( )。
选项
A、④
B、③
C、②
D、①
答案
A
解析
本题考查指针和引用。①为引用,使用正确;④中&r表示一个地址,而*p已经是一个值了,不能将一个指针赋值给一个值,所以编译错误。
转载请注明原文地址:https://kaotiyun.com/show/bcNp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
C++语言中关键字运算符有new,delete和【】。
常用的黑箱测试有等价分类法、【】、因果图法和错误推测法4种。
静态联编所支持的多态性称为______多态性,动态联编所支持的多态性则称为______多态性,动态多态性由______来支持。
请定义一个函数名为A,返回值为int,没有参数的纯虚函数的定义是______。
()是给对象取一个别名,它引入了对象的同义词。
下列程序在构造函数和析构函数中申请和释放类的数据成员int*a,申请时使用形参b初始化a,请填空。classA{public:A(intb);~A(
下列程序是用来判断数组中特定元素的位置所在,则输出结果为#include<conio.h>#include<iostream.h>intfun(int*s,intt,int*k){i
以下都是C++语言标识符的是
若二维数组b有m列,则在b[i][j]前的元素的个数为【】。
从实现的角度划分,c++所支持的两种多态性分别是【】时的多态性和运行时的多态性。
随机试题
城市公共财政的首要任务是【】
社会主义精神文明建设的基本指导方针是()
尿蛋白定性:++尿蛋白定性:+++
A.精神依赖性B.交叉耐药性C.药物滥用D.药物耐受性E.抗药性非医疗目的反复使用具有依赖性潜能的精神活性物质的行为属于
患者男,60岁。左肺癌根除术后2小时,病人自觉胸闷,呼吸急促,测血压、脉搏均正常,见水封瓶内,有少量淡红色液体,水封瓶长玻璃管内的水柱不波动。考虑为
第三方审核是由与其无经济利益关系的第三方机构依据()的职业安全健康管理体系审核准则,按规定的程序和方法对受审核方进行的审核。
从马克思的经济危机理论中得知()。
[*]
软件测试用例包括()。
After20yearsofmarriage,ahusbandmaystillnotunderstandhiswife.Howisitthatsheisneverata【C1】______forwords?Ho
最新回复
(
0
)